Info About Devin
Devin AI: Revolutionizing Software Engineering with Autonomous Intelligence
In the ever-evolving landscape of technology, Cognition AI has introduced a groundbreaking leap: Devin AI, the world’s first fully autonomous AI software engineer. This innovative system sets a new industry benchmark, demonstrating exceptional capabilities in handling complex software engineering tasks with finesse and precision.
Introduction to Devin AI Cognition
Devin AI is not just another coding assistant; it’s a tireless and skilled teammate capable of transforming the software development process. Here’s what makes Devin AI stand out:
- End-to-End Project Handling: Unlike other coding tools, Devin AI offers end-to-end project handling capabilities. From planning to execution, it covers the entire software development lifecycle.
- Performance on Benchmarks: Rigorously tested on the SWE-bench coding benchmark, Devin AI outperformed previous state-of-the-art AI models. With an unassisted issue resolution rate of 13.86%, it excels in real-world scenarios.
How Devin AI Works
Devin AI utilizes a cutting-edge suite of developer tools, including its own shell, code editor, and browser within a secure compute environment. Here’s how it operates:
- Natural Language Interaction: Users communicate with Devin AI through a chatbot-style interface, providing natural language prompts.
- Autonomous Workflow: Devin AI autonomously plans and executes complex engineering tasks. It writes code, debugs, tests, and reports progress, closely emulating human developers’ workflow.
Key Features of Devin AI
Devin AI, developed by the forward-thinking team at Cognition AI, boasts several key features:
- Rapid Technology Adoption: Devin AI learns and utilizes new technologies rapidly.
- End-to-End Development: It builds and deploys applications from scratch to finish.
- Bug Identification and Rectification: Devin AI identifies and rectifies bugs in extensive codebases.
- Contributing to Repositories: It contributes to mature production repositories.
- Autonomous Model Training: Devin AI fine-tunes AI models autonomously.
How to Use Devin AI
Login: Visit the Devin AI website and log in to Cognition Labs for a seamless experience.
Natural Language Commands: Begin projects with intuitive natural language commands.
Project Control: While Devin AI handles issues and delivers complete software solutions, you maintain project control.
Impact on Software Development
The introduction of Devin AI by Cognition AI is set to transform the software development landscape.